Understanding Circular Economy in Factory Sims

The circular economy is a model focused on reducing waste and reusing materials. In factory sims, this involves designing production processes that minimize resource extraction and maximize recycling.

Key Principles

  • Reduce: Minimize resource consumption during production.
  • Reuse: Reuse materials and components whenever possible.
  • Recycle: Convert waste into new resources for continued use.
  • Design for Durability: Create products that last longer and can be easily repaired or repurposed.

Applying Principles in Game Design

To integrate these principles in a factory sim, consider the following strategies:

  • Introduce resource recycling facilities within the game environment.
  • Create production chains that prioritize reuse and recycling over raw resource extraction.
  • Implement penalties or bonuses to encourage sustainable practices.
  • Provide educational messages about the benefits of circular economy principles.
